:Most people I've talked to seem to be OK with never exposing
:these secrets to userland in the first place.
:
:OK?
:
:Index: net/if_spppsubr.c
:===================================================================
:RCS file: /cvs/src/sys/net/if_spppsubr.c,v
:retrieving revision 1.173
:diff -u -p -r1.173 if_spppsubr.c
:--- net/if_spppsubr.c  20 Oct 2017 09:35:09 -0000      1.173
:+++ net/if_spppsubr.c  27 Nov 2017 01:27:31 -0000
:@@ -4493,9 +4493,8 @@ sppp_get_params(struct sppp *sp, struct 
:               spa->proto = auth->proto;
:               spa->flags = auth->flags;
: 
:-              /* do not copy the secret, and only let root know the name */
:-              if (auth->name != NULL && suser(curproc, 0) == 0)
:-                      strlcpy(spa->name, auth->name, sizeof(spa->name));
:+              /* do not copy the name and secret to userland */
:+              memset(spa->name, 0, sizeof(spa->name));
: 
:               if (copyout(spa, (caddr_t)ifr->ifr_data, sizeof(*spa)) != 0) {
:                       free(spa, M_DEVBUF, 0);

This hides the username that is used, not the password/authkey.  Is the
username private information?
